What do you guys use for BF2CC?

I used to visit your POE2 server, and I like to visit your new .5 PR mod server. Ive been wondering though, what configuration for BF2CC do you guys use that kicks people for not being in a squad and whatnot? I am a server admin and im just kind of interested. Thanks!

You would need to ask one of the admin for details, but as far as I know, its not a BF2CC option. It is a custom custom written script by a TG developer.
